#ad38dc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ad38dc is composed of 67.8% red, 22%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.4% cyan, 74.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 282.8 degrees, a saturation of 70.1% and a lightness of 54.1%. #ad38dc color hex could be obtained by blending #ff70ff with #5b00b9.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

#ad38dc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ad38dc has RGB values of R:173, G:56,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0.75,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 11352284.
